In the beautiful town of Auckland stands a historic building that eludes the grandeur and charm of the early 20th Century. The Auckland Town Hall, adorning the Queen Street, is known for its continuing functionality from the time it was inaugurated till today. It stands as a heritage site of the country that attracts thousands each year.

The Town Hall was established by Baron Islington on the December 14 of 1911. Baron Islington was then New Zealand's Governor General. Its intricate design was the fine work of Melbourne architects, EJ and JJ Clarks whose Italian Renaissance Revival building was the inspiration behind its design. Its unique shape was specially designed to match the wedge shaped piece of area that it was to be built on. The whole project was an extravagant and glamorous ordeal and although much has been restored since its early beginnings, it continues to display its historically grand aura through its attractive exterior and interior. This intricate work of art was Auckland's first permanent seat for both fine entertainment and administration and the Great hall for which the Town Hall is well known for, has one of the finest acoustics in the world.

Nestled within the walls of this building is the Town Hall Organ, the biggest musical instrument in the nation. This protected heritage asset is indeed a must see for visitors. Originally built in 1911 the Organ was a gift to the city from the former mayor Henry Brett under the condition that a number of free concerts must be staged each year and this tradition has been upheld to the day. A mighty glamorous work of Art, the organ displays opulence and power and emulates an extravagant charm. It too has undergone dramatic alterations over the years but still stands as a historic monument that makes a popular tourist attraction.
